Tips for a Successful Teddy Bear Birthday Celebration
Careful planning ensures a memorable and enjoyable event. The following suggestions offer guidance for creating a successful celebration.
Tip 1: Personalized Invitations: Invitations set the tone. Consider incorporating images of teddy bears or paw prints. Customizing invitations with each guest’s name adds a personal touch.
Tip 2: Thematic Decorations: Create a cohesive atmosphere through decorations. Honeycomb centerpieces, bear-shaped balloons, and plush toys as table dcor enhance the theme.
Tip 3: Engaging Activities: Plan age-appropriate activities. A “build-a-bear” station, a teddy bear parade, or a “pin the bow on the bear” game provide entertainment.
Tip 4: Themed Treats: Food and beverages can contribute to the theme. Bear-shaped cookies, honey-flavored snacks, and a “beary” delicious birthday cake enhance the experience.
Tip 5: Party Favors: Small gifts for guests extend the celebration beyond the party. Miniature teddy bears, honey sticks, or personalized bear-themed trinkets serve as excellent mementos.
Tip 6: Comfortable Atmosphere: Designate a comfortable area for younger guests. A designated “cuddle corner” with soft blankets and plush bears provides a relaxing space.
Tip 7: Capture Memories: Designate a photo area with props like oversized teddy bears and fun accessories. A guestbook allows attendees to leave messages and well wishes.

3. Decorations (Visual Elements)
Decorations serve as the primary visual language of a teddy bear birthday theme, transforming a space into a cohesive and immersive environment. They communicate the theme instantly, setting the mood and enhancing the overall celebratory experience. Careful consideration of decorative elements is essential for successfully realizing this theme.
- Color Palettes:
Warm, earthy tones like browns, tans, and honey golds create a cozy and inviting atmosphere reminiscent of a teddy bear’s fur. Accents of pastel colors, such as soft pinks, blues, or greens, can add a touch of whimsy and appeal to younger audiences. A party featuring predominantly brown and beige balloons, tablecloths, and streamers evokes the classic teddy bear image. Conversely, incorporating pastel ribbons and banners adds a playful touch, suitable for younger celebrants.
- Teddy Bear Motifs:
Incorporating teddy bear imagery throughout the space reinforces the theme. Images of teddy bears can be printed on invitations, banners, balloons, and tableware. Three-dimensional teddy bears, ranging in size from small plush toys to oversized stuffed animals, can be strategically placed as decorations. Imagine a large inflatable teddy bear greeting guests at the entrance, while smaller plush bears adorn tables and chairs, solidifying the theme.
- Thematic Elements:
Expanding beyond the core teddy bear imagery, related elements like honey pots, picnic baskets, and storybooks can enhance the setting. A “bear cave” constructed from blankets and pillows provides a cozy play area. A mock picnic setup with gingham blankets and stuffed teddy bears creates a charming backdrop for photos. These details create a rich and layered environment, immersing guests in the theme.
- Personalized Touches:
Personalized decorations add a unique and special touch. A banner displaying the birthday child’s name alongside teddy bear images creates a focal point. Guests’ names written on small teddy bear cutouts placed at their seats offer a welcoming gesture. A custom-made cake featuring a teddy bear design adds a memorable element. These personalized details elevate the celebration, making it more meaningful for the individual being honored.

4. Activities (entertainment)
Engaging activities are crucial for a successful teddy bear birthday theme. They transform a passive setting into an interactive celebration, encouraging participation and creating lasting memories. Well-chosen activities reinforce the theme, enhancing its impact and ensuring the enjoyment of all attendees. A thoughtfully curated selection of activities tailored to the age group and interests of the participants is essential.
- Craft Stations:
Craft activities provide opportunities for creative expression and align perfectly with the teddy bear theme. A “decorate-a-bear” station, where guests can personalize mini teddy bears with fabric markers, ribbons, and buttons, provides a hands-on activity that allows attendees to create their own keepsakes. Similarly, a “build-a-bear” station, although more resource-intensive, offers a premium experience and results in cherished personalized plush toys. These activities provide tangible takeaways and lasting memories.
- Teddy Bear-Themed Games:
Traditional party games adapted to the teddy bear theme enhance the celebratory atmosphere. “Pin the bow on the teddy bear” or “teddy bear scavenger hunt” offer engaging entertainment and encourage interaction among guests. A “teddy bear parade” where children march with their own teddy bears fosters a sense of community and shared enjoyment. Adapting classic games ensures familiarity while reinforcing the chosen theme.
- Storytelling and Dramatic Play:
Storytelling sessions featuring classic teddy bear tales, such as “Winnie-the-Pooh” or “Corduroy,” create a cozy and immersive experience. Encouraging guests to bring their favorite teddy bears and participate in a “teddy bear picnic” fosters imaginative play and social interaction. These activities promote literacy and imaginative development while aligning seamlessly with the theme.
- Musical Activities:
Music and movement add a dynamic element to the celebration. Playing teddy bear-themed songs or incorporating teddy bears into classic party dances like the “Hokey Pokey” enhances the festive atmosphere. A “teddy bear dance party” encourages participation and physical activity while reinforcing the theme through music and movement. A curated playlist of upbeat, child-friendly songs creates a joyful and energetic environment.

5. Food and drinks (refreshments)
Food and beverages contribute significantly to the immersive experience of a teddy bear birthday theme. Their presentation and selection can reinforce the central motif, enhancing the overall aesthetic and thematic cohesion. Careful consideration of refreshments strengthens the impact of the chosen theme, transforming mere sustenance into a celebratory element.
Thematic consistency extends to food presentation. Cookies shaped like teddy bears, honey-flavored cakes, and bear paw-shaped sandwiches directly reference the central motif. Beverages served in bear-shaped cups or adorned with teddy bear-themed straws further solidify the visual connection. A “honeycomb” cereal bar allows guests to create their own personalized snacks, referencing the bear’s affinity for honey. These details elevate the dining experience, transforming it into an extension of the overarching theme.
Practical considerations also play a vital role. Foods that are easy for young children to handle, such as finger sandwiches, mini pizzas, and fruit skewers, minimize mess and maximize enjoyment. Offering a balance of healthy options alongside traditional birthday treats ensures a well-rounded menu. Accommodating dietary restrictions and allergies demonstrates thoughtful planning and inclusivity. Providing a designated area for refreshments simplifies logistics and allows for a dedicated space for dining and socializing within the themed environment.

6. Gifts and Favors (Memorabilia)
Gifts and favors serve as tangible reminders of a teddy bear birthday celebration, extending the thematic experience beyond the event itself. Thoughtful selection of these items reinforces the central motif and provides guests with lasting mementos of the occasion. These tokens of appreciation contribute to the overall success of the theme, leaving a lasting impression on attendees.
- Thematic Relevance:
Gifts and favors should align with the teddy bear theme, reinforcing the central motif. Miniature teddy bears, honey-themed treats, or personalized items featuring teddy bear imagery maintain thematic consistency. A small teddy bear keychain or a honey stick imprinted with the birthday child’s name and the date of the celebration serve as appropriate and memorable keepsakes. Thematic relevance ensures that the gifts and favors contribute to the overall cohesive experience.
- Practicality and Age Appropriateness:
Gifts and favors should be age-appropriate and safe for the intended recipients. Small, non-toxic items are essential for younger children. Items with practical use, such as teddy bear-shaped crayons or coloring books, offer lasting value. Avoid small parts that could pose a choking hazard for toddlers. Selecting items relevant to the age group ensures enjoyment and safe usage.
- Personalization and Uniqueness:
Personalized gifts and favors add a special touch. Items imprinted with the birthday child’s name or a special message create unique mementos. Handcrafted items or personalized teddy bears demonstrate thoughtful consideration. A personalized thank you tag attached to each favor adds a touch of individual appreciation. These personalized elements elevate the gifts and favors beyond generic party trinkets.
- Presentation and Packaging:
The presentation of gifts and favors contributes to the overall aesthetic. Packaging aligned with the teddy bear theme enhances the visual appeal. Small bags or boxes decorated with teddy bear images or tied with ribbons in thematic colors create a cohesive presentation. Arranging favors in a decorative basket shaped like a teddy bear adds a charming touch. Thoughtful presentation elevates the perceived value and reinforces the thematic consistency.
